10 Simple Styling Tweaks That Make Every Outfit Look Contemporary After 50

Looking current after 50 isn’t about chasing trends it’s about making small, intentional updates that instantly freshen your overall look. Many women unintentionally stick to the same styling habits they developed decades ago, even when those choices don’t align with modern silhouettes or proportions. The good news is that contemporary style is rooted in clean lines, thoughtful details, and subtle polish. With just a few adjustments, any outfit no matter how simple can feel fresh, intentional, and beautifully up-to-date.

1. Swap Bulky Layers for Streamlined Ones

Bulky, heavy layers tend to add unnecessary volume and make outfits look dated. Opting for thinner, more structured layers like lightweight turtlenecks, slim knits, or tailored vests instantly sharpens the silhouette. Streamlined layers also create cleaner proportions, allowing coats and jackets to drape better. This simple change makes the entire outfit feel more current while keeping you warm and comfortable.

2. Choose Modern Footwear With Sleeker Lines

Footwear can date an outfit faster than anything else. Chunky, orthopedic-looking shoes or overly sensible styles often read older. Switching to sleek loafers, minimal sneakers, low block-heeled boots, or contemporary flats brings immediate polish. These silhouettes support comfort without sacrificing style, and they pair well with today’s more relaxed trousers and denim cuts.

3. Tuck or Half Tuck Tops for Cleaner Proportions

Leaving every top untucked can make outfits appear shapeless. A simple full or half tuck highlights the waistline and instantly modernizes your look. It balances relaxed pants, straight denim, and skirts beautifully. This styling trick creates structure without trying too hard, and it works with everything from button-downs to lightweight sweaters.

4. Add One Elevated Piece to Anchor the Outfit

Modern outfits often rely on one standout element a great coat, structured bag, or quality pair of shoes. Adding just one elevated piece makes even basics feel intentionally styled. It doesn’t need to be expensive; thoughtful details like sharp tailoring, rich textures, and clean finishes give off a high-end feel. This approach ensures you look polished with minimal effort.

5. Opt for Updated Denim Cuts

Switching from older skinny or low-rise jeans to straight-leg, slim straight, or softly wide silhouettes makes a dramatic difference. Contemporary denim shapes create smoother lines and feel more current without being trendy. These cuts work well with boots, loafers, and sneakers, giving you more versatility while keeping your outfit modern and balanced.

6. Prioritize Monochrome or Low Contrast Color Pairings

High-contrast combinations can sometimes feel harsh or dated. Monochrome or low-contrast pairings like ivory with taupe, navy with denim, or charcoal with soft grey look effortlessly polished. These combinations elongate the body and create a harmonious, modern feel. This tweak is especially helpful when you want your outfits to look more sophisticated without extra layers or accessories.

7. Swap Heavy Jewelry for Clean, Minimal Pieces

Large, bold statement jewelry can overpower an outfit and feel outdated. Minimalist gold hoops, sleek chains, delicate cuffs, or sculptural earrings give a refined, fresh look. These pieces add shine without overwhelming your features. Even replacing one statement item with a minimal version can dramatically update the overall feel of your outfit.

8. Choose Modern Outerwear Shapes

Outerwear makes up a significant part of your look during cooler months, and outdated shapes can instantly age an outfit. Choose coats with clean lines like tailored wool coats, wrap coats, or slightly oversized silhouettes. Modern outerwear feels less fussy, pairs easily with casual and dressy outfits, and effortlessly elevates everything underneath.

9. Roll, Cuff, or Tailor for Perfect Fit

Small adjustments cuffing jeans, rolling sleeves, or hemming trousers modernize outfits by creating intentional shape and proportion. Ill-fitting clothes make even stylish pieces look sloppy, while tailored details show awareness of silhouette. These tweaks lengthen the leg line, sharpen your look, and make every outfit feel thoughtfully assembled.

10. Add Texture for Depth and Interest

Contemporary style often incorporates texture ribbed knits, suede bags, leather accents, structured cotton, or soft wool blends. Mixing a few textures creates visual interest without adding bulk. This makes simple outfits feel elevated and modern, especially when working with neutral palettes. Texture adds richness and dimension while still keeping the overall look minimal and polished.
